Dear all,
I have problem with my AP. I'm using 3 cisco 1100 AP for my connection. All of the AP using one SSID named "PASO" and act as root (connected with wired LAN). From yesterday my AP always down frequently. Client can't find any available network. Sometimes it can up for 1-2 hour but sometimes after 5 minutes it down again. I have to restart the hardware so the Access Point can UP again. In one day i can restart the H/W about 10-15 times. Before the problem occured things are running well.
Any one can help me ?

First try to reset the device and reconfigure it. If doesnt fix the issue then plan to upgrade the IOS of the access point. Make sure you backup the configurations before you do these steps. Thanx for the repplies. I already fix it by change one of the AP SSID name. So it have 2 SSID name in my network. And then after 2 days i've changed again the SSID like before and it doing fine right now.
